Obituary for Annie Marshall Gough (Cockerham)

Annie Marshall  Gough (Cockerham)
Mrs. Annie Marshall Cockerham Gough, 84, died on Wednesday, July 12, 2017 with her family by her side.

Annie was born on October 23, 1932 to The Late Evie Moore Cockerham and Charles Marshall Cockerham. She adored her family, friends, growing beautiful flowers, and all things golf related. She was a tireless advocate for Hope Ministries and a longtime participant in the Homemakers/Dorcas Sunday School Class. She was very active in the Mississippi Women's Golf Association, a first-rate bridge player and an excellent cook who took great joy in preparing fabulous meals for her family and friends.

Annie leaves behind her loving family which includes her children, Greg (Stephanie) Gough and Gayla (Alan) Lindsey; her four grandchildren, Katherine (Ryan) Davis, Jonathan Lindsey, Taylor Gough, and Emilee Gough; her sisters-in-law, Eloise Ellis, Helen Gough, and Sally Gough; her brother-in-law, Grover McDonald; as well as many nieces, nephews, and precious friends. She was preceded in death by her loving husband of 57 years, Leland Gough.

Annie was dearly loved and will be greatly missed by all, but she is now rejoicing with Jesus, her precious Leland, her dear sisters, Doris, Chris, Rose, and Bobbie as well as her heartfriend, Joy, who have now all welcomed her home.

Funeral services will be held on Saturday, July 15, 2017 at 11am in the First Baptist Church in Senatobia with Rev. Chris Williams, Rev. Clay Moore, and Rev. Cliff Pace officiating. Interment will follow in Senatobia Memorial Cemetery. Visitation will be held in the Welcome Center in the church on Saturday from 10am - 11am.

In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ions may be made to First Baptist Church, Senatobia or to Magnolia Heights School in Senatobia.

Ray-Nowell Funeral Home is in charge of arrangements.
